How Do Ice Dams Cause Roof Leaks and Damage?

Why This Matters

Ice dams form when heat escapes from the home, causing snow on the roof to melt and then refreeze at the eaves, creating a barrier that prevents proper drainage. This can lead to water pooling on the roof, which eventually seeps under shingles and into the home, causing leaks that can damage ceilings, walls, and insulation. How Ice Dams Lead to Roof Leaks

Ice dams can wreak havoc on your roof and home, leading to leaks and extensive damage. To grasp how this occurs, it’s essential to break down the process step by step.

1. Formation of Ice Dams

Ice dams form primarily due to the combination of heat escaping from your home and snow accumulating on your roof. Here’s how it typically happens:

  • Heat Loss: Warm air rises and escapes through poorly insulated attics, warming the roof surface.
  • Snow Melting: The heat causes the snow on the roof to melt, creating water that flows down towards the colder eaves.
  • Refreezing: As the water reaches the colder eaves, it refreezes, forming a dam of ice.

This cycle continues as more snow melts and refreezes, leading to a buildup of ice along the roof’s edge.

2. Water Pooling and Leakage

Once an ice dam has formed, the water that cannot drain off the roof begins to pool. This is where the real trouble starts:

  • Pooling Water: The trapped water accumulates behind the dam, creating pressure against the roofing materials.
  • Seepage: Eventually, this pressure can force water under shingles and into the roof structure.
  • Leaks: The water can then leak into the attic and eventually drip down into living spaces, causing stains, mold, and structural damage.

3. Common Mistakes and Challenges

Homeowners often make several common mistakes that can exacerbate the problem:

  • Ignoring Insulation: Failing to adequately insulate the attic allows heat to escape, worsening ice dam formation.
  • Neglecting Ventilation: Poor ventilation can trap heat in the attic, increasing the chances of melting snow.
  • Improper Roof Maintenance: Not clearing snow from the roof can lead to larger ice dam formations.

4. Average Costs of Repairs

If ice dams lead to leaks, repairs can be costly. Here’s a breakdown of potential expenses:

Repair Type Average Cost
Roof Leak Repair $300 – $1,000
Insulation Improvement $1,000 – $3,000
Mold Remediation $500 – $6,000
Roof Replacement (if severely damaged) $5,000 – $15,000

Statistical Insights and Best Practices for Managing Ice Dams

Ice dams are not just a seasonal nuisance; they can lead to significant financial burdens for homeowners. Understanding the statistics and best practices can help you manage this issue more effectively.

Statistical Data

According to the Insurance Information Institute, winter weather causes approximately $1 billion in insured losses each year in the United States, with a substantial portion attributed to ice dam-related damage. A study by the National Roofing Contractors Association indicates that nearly 80% of homes in snowy regions experience ice dam issues at some point.

Furthermore, the U.S. Department of Energy states that proper insulation can reduce heating costs by 10-50%. This statistic highlights the importance of addressing insulation and ventilation to prevent ice dams.

Best Practices for Prevention and Management

To mitigate the risks associated with ice dams, consider the following best practices:

1. Improve Insulation

  • Ensure that your attic is properly insulated to prevent heat loss.
  • Use materials with a high R-value to enhance thermal resistance.

2. Enhance Ventilation

  • Install soffit vents and ridge vents to promote airflow in the attic.
  • Maintain a temperature balance between the attic and outside to reduce snow melting.

3. Regular Roof Maintenance

  • Clear snow from the roof after heavy snowfalls using a roof rake.
  • Inspect gutters and downspouts to ensure they are free from debris.
